SN - 2520-3266 Y1 - 2019 VL - 4 IS - 2 SP - 149 EP - 156 N2 - The purpose of this research is to determine the factors affecting the preferences of customers in ‎selecting a bank to issue foreign documentary letter of credit. This research is applied in terms of ‎purpose, which employed a survey due to its nature and method of data collection. The statistical ‎population of this research is all the customers of government-owned and non-government-owned ‎banks in Tehran who were experienced to issue at least one foreign documentary letter of credit. ‎Using the Cochran formula, 384 people has been selected as samples. Data analysis has been done ‎through a multi-criteria decision-making method using Expert Choice 11 software. The results ‎indicate that financial facilities have the highest priority among the factors affecting the ‎preferences of customers in selecting a bank to issue foreign documentary letter of credit. In ‎addition, the technology factors, behavioral factors, and physical factors are placed after financial ‎facilities, respectively. According to the weighting of the sub criteria of customer preferences in ‎selecting a bank to issue foreign documentary letter of credit, the sub criteria of the type and ‎amount of collateral had the highest weight‎.
